Output 3cf57a21404944d282a68e4ca0adb4a43f8abf8c3f72ea64b6c55c467c19a61e:1

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ad3ccac74b5a50a5ce37f982380274db5a4fc30 OP_EQUAL
address
38WfepuxftJjuMWveQiHpSxQH6nxYdNqxk
transaction
3cf57a21404944d282a68e4ca0adb4a43f8abf8c3f72ea64b6c55c467c19a61e